Fort Prittwitz[edit]

I wonder, if mentioned Fort IIIa Prittwitz is actually a place where PoWs were being held. There were two places in Poznań called "Fort Prittwitz", and, according to Alan Forster memories[p 1]: "Fort Prittwitz, identical to Fort Rauch, held Gaullist French soldiers". The "identical to Fort Rauch" structure is Fort Prittwitz - Gaffron (also called Reformaten-Fort), a part of inner, right bank fortification, now demolished, not the IIIa "Prittwitz", which is a part of newer, outer fortifications and still exist. Moreover, there's no other informations about camp located in Fort IIIa, even on linked UNIVERSUM company site - it only mentions that Fort IIIa was used as a military warehouse during WW2[p 2]. — Preceding unsigned comment added by 91.200.68.62 (talk) 14:08, 22 July 2013 (UTC) [reply]
